PURPOSE: Although several studies have demonstrated the efficacy of probiotics for preventing upper respiratory tract infections (URTIs) in at-risk populations, including children and the elderly, few studies have investigated the efficacy of probiotics in healthy adults living normal, everyday lives. Thus, we tried to evaluate the effects of Lactobacillus casei strain Shirota-fermented milk (LcS-FM) on the incidence of URTIs in healthy middle-aged office workers.Entities:

Fig. 2Kaplan–Meier time-to-event curves for the first URTI. The URTI-free rates were 0.78 (95 % CI 0.66–0.89) and 0.47 (95 % CI 0.33–0.61) in the LcS-FM (thick line) and the CM (thin line) groups, respectively
